What's the Story?
THE BEAST IN ME follows Agatha Wiggs (Claire Danes), a once acclaimed author now drowning in debt and missing deadlines four years after her son's death. When real estate mogul Nile Jarvis (Matthew Rhys) moves in next door, he shakes up the neighborhood with plans to build a jogging path, something he and Agatha clash on. But soon Agatha fixates on Nile's true nature, and his possible role in the disappearance of his last wife.
Is It Any Good?
This series eerily creeps into its characters' minds and neighborhood secrets. The Beast in Me is dark, unsettling, and well-paced in its story. The performances from the cast elevate this otherwise simple (on the surface) mystery. Danes and Rhys have a menacing chemistry that's as maddening as it is magnetic. The strong language, violence, sexual content, and drinking make this suitable only for older teens.
Talk to Your Kids About ...
Families can talk about how grief and forgiveness are explored within the show and its characters. How does it evolve over the course of the series? Do you think this show is trying to say anything about these subjects?
What are the personalities of Agatha and Nile? How do they clash? Are they similar in any way?
